Runbook: Mallowgate bounce processor. If the bounce queue exceeds 10k or lag passes 15 minutes, check the Perchfield SMTP feed first — a stalled feed is the usual cause. Restart the ingest worker, then verify hard bounces are still flagging addresses in the suppression table. Do not drain the queue manually; the processor is idempotent and will catch up. If the worker crash-loops, capture the deployment state and file an incident, quoting the build token printed below.

session token of kagup-hahaf = htk3_2b8

## SQL Linting

All SQL files at Bramblegate must pass `sqlcheck` before merge. Rules enforce uppercase keywords, explicit column lists (no `SELECT *`), and snake_case identifiers. The linter validates schema references against a live shadow database, so it needs network access during CI and local runs. Before your first run, configure the linter's schema probe with the connection string below.

primary connection of fajog-bageg = clickhouse://tamion_svc:0nS8bDSETpHjj2@db-cbc5.nelvrocorp.example:5432/nordor

CI note for the sync: the Fernwhistle schema registry kept rejecting event builds because the compat checker cached an old baseline. Cleared the cache, re-pinned the baseline to the current tag, and builds are green again. Watch for repeats after registry restarts. The passing run is under the token below.

build token for tajeg-bajep: htk14_409ba9df6b8acb

## v4.8.2 — Driver-assignment heuristic

Replaced the Ropewalk dispatch heuristic: nearest-driver scoring now weighted by rolling acceptance rate and zone load. Removed the raw-location broadcast to all candidate drivers; candidates now receive coarse zone data only. Assignment decisions are logged with inputs redacted. Reviewers: verify no precise coordinates leak into the candidate fan-out or logs. Security sign-off and questions route to the engineer named below.

named custodian: Zorael Sordor

// ProctorQ: max concurrent exam sessions per Wardenfell node.
// Raising this past 400 starves the heartbeat checker and
// falsely flags candidates as disconnected. If you must tune
// it during an incident, bump in steps of 25 and watch the
// reconnect rate. Record the deploy against the token below.

session token of yageg-kagap = htk9_89026285c